|FORGET THE CNET REVIEW, GREAT SET!!! NOT SO ON WHITE GLOVE DELIVERY,
Like a previous poster I was very concerned about the not too good CNET review, but bought anyway based upon my son’s recommendation. I am very satisfied with what I’ve seen so far. It compares very favorably with my Sony Bravia that I paid considerably more for than the Aqous.
Set has excellent sound and provides very good audio output for surround system. The picture, onced adjusted away from the factory settings, is very vivid with great colors.
One caution to anyone ordering who might not be physcically able to lift a 51 pound tv set, the stand for the set must be assembled and attached to the set.
The “White Glove” delivery guys will not do it for you. They also will not connect any equipment (cable box, dvd, sat box, etc.) to the set. So, be prepared to have else available to do those things on delivery day.
All things considered, I’d do it again.

|Sharp Aquos LCD TV 1080P 120Hz Review,
I’m completely satisfied with the Sharp Aquos LCD TV. I looked at many brands, including both the Sony and Samsung. Both are considered top of the line TV’s. The only problem is you’re going to spend several hundred dollars more. I think you’re paying for the name and to me it wasn’t worth the extra money. The Sharp picture in my opinion is excellent. The 10 watt sound system is a bit weak, but if you’re going to hook it up to a home theater system, it doesn’t really matter. Sharp has a 1 yr warranty that they’ll extend to 15 months just for enrolling in the Aquos Advantage program. They also have a dedicated toll free number for the Aquos line. I called a couple times to ask questions on setting the TV up. The calls were answered promptly, i.e. no answering machines, and my questions were answered. I would buy this TV again.
